long for 3 hours,test ,role play, written,verbal and role plays ,interview process,pretty difficult i would say, not like other companies,rigorous,need to prepare well ,competency based questions.need to prepare well .long for 3 hours,test ,role play, written,verbal and role plays ,interview process,pretty difficult i would say, not like other companies,rigorous,need to prepare well ,competency based questions.need to prepare well .